大数据开发是一个涉及多个方面的工作,包括数据采集、数据存储、数据处理、数据分析和数据可视化等。以下是这些方面的内容:
1. 数据采集:数据采集是大数据开发的第一步,需要通过各种工具和技术从不同的来源收集数据。这些工具和技术包括网络爬虫、API接口、文件传输协议(FTP)等。数据采集的目标是从各种来源获取大量的原始数据,为后续的数据处理和分析提供基础。
2. 数据存储:数据存储是将采集到的原始数据进行整理、清洗和存储的过程。常用的数据存储技术包括关系型数据库、非关系型数据库和分布式文件系统等。数据存储的目标是确保数据的可靠性、安全性和可扩展性,以便在后续的数据处理和分析中能够快速地访问和使用数据。
3. 数据处理:数据处理是对采集到的原始数据进行清洗、转换和整合的过程。常见的数据处理技术包括数据清洗、数据转换、数据聚合和数据建模等。数据处理的目标是将原始数据转换为结构化、标准化的数据,以便在后续的数据分析和挖掘中能够更好地理解和利用数据。
4. 数据分析:数据分析是对处理后的数据进行分析和挖掘的过程。常用的数据分析技术包括统计分析、机器学习、深度学习和自然语言处理等。数据分析的目标是从数据中发现有价值的信息和规律,为企业或组织提供决策支持和业务洞察。
5. 数据可视化:数据可视化是将数据分析的结果以图形化的方式展示出来,以便更直观地理解数据的含义和趋势。常用的数据可视化技术包括柱状图、折线图、饼图、散点图、热力图等。数据可视化的目标是帮助用户更直观地理解数据,提高数据分析的效率和效果。
总之,大数据开发是一个涉及数据采集、数据存储、数据处理、数据分析和数据可视化等多个方面的工作。这些工作相互关联、相互影响,共同构成了一个完整的大数据开发流程。